イーサリアムレイヤーとは?高速化で変わる未来の取引
イーサリアムは、分散型アプリケーション(DApps)を構築するための基盤となるブロックチェーンプラットフォームです。しかし、そのスケーラビリティの問題、すなわち取引処理速度の遅さやガス代の高騰は、イーサリアムの普及を阻む大きな要因となってきました。この問題を解決するために、様々な「イーサリアムレイヤー」と呼ばれる技術が開発・導入されています。本稿では、イーサリアムレイヤーの概念、種類、そしてそれが未来の取引にもたらす変化について詳細に解説します。
1. イーサリアムのスケーラビリティ問題
イーサリアムは、その設計上、すべての取引をネットワーク上のすべてのノードが検証する必要があります。この仕組みはセキュリティを確保する上で重要ですが、同時に取引処理能力を制限し、ネットワークの混雑時には取引の遅延やガス代の高騰を引き起こします。特に、DeFi(分散型金融)やNFT(非代替性トークン)といったアプリケーションの利用が拡大するにつれて、この問題は深刻化しています。従来のイーサリアムメインネット(レイヤー1)だけでは、大量の取引を効率的に処理することが困難であり、ユーザーエクスペリエンスの低下を招いています。
2. イーサリアムレイヤーの概念
イーサリアムレイヤーとは、イーサリアムメインネットの機能を拡張し、スケーラビリティ問題を解決するための様々な技術の総称です。これらのレイヤーは、イーサリアムのセキュリティを維持しつつ、取引処理速度の向上、ガス代の削減、そしてより複雑なアプリケーションの実行を可能にします。イーサリアムレイヤーは、大きく分けて「レイヤー2」と「サイドチェーン」の2つのカテゴリに分類できます。
2.1. レイヤー2
レイヤー2は、イーサリアムメインネットの外で取引を処理し、その結果のみをメインネットに記録することで、スケーラビリティを向上させる技術です。レイヤー2ソリューションは、イーサリアムのセキュリティを継承しつつ、より高速かつ低コストな取引を実現します。代表的なレイヤー2ソリューションには、ロールアップ、ステートチャネル、Plasmaなどがあります。
2.1.1. ロールアップ
ロールアップは、複数の取引をまとめて1つの取引としてイーサリアムメインネットに記録する技術です。これにより、メインネットの負担を軽減し、取引処理速度を向上させることができます。ロールアップには、Optimistic RollupとZK-Rollupの2つの主要なタイプがあります。
Optimistic Rollup:不正な取引があった場合に、チャレンジメカニズムを通じて検証を行うため、比較的シンプルな実装が可能です。しかし、不正な取引の検証には一定の期間が必要となるため、資金の引き出しに遅延が生じる可能性があります。
ZK-Rollup:ゼロ知識証明と呼ばれる暗号技術を用いて、取引の正当性を証明します。これにより、不正な取引の検証が不要となり、高速かつ低コストな取引を実現できます。しかし、ZK-Rollupの実装は複雑であり、開発コストが高いという課題があります。
2.1.2. ステートチャネル
ステートチャネルは、2者間の取引をオフチェーンで行い、最終的な結果のみをイーサリアムメインネットに記録する技術です。これにより、頻繁な取引を高速かつ低コストで行うことができます。しかし、ステートチャネルは2者間の取引に限定されるため、より複雑なアプリケーションには適していません。
2.1.3. Plasma
Plasmaは、イーサリアムメインネットから独立した子チェーンを作成し、その子チェーン上で取引を処理する技術です。これにより、メインネットの負担を軽減し、スケーラビリティを向上させることができます。しかし、Plasmaは複雑な設計であり、セキュリティ上の課題も指摘されています。
2.2. サイドチェーン
サイドチェーンは、イーサリアムメインネットとは独立したブロックチェーンであり、独自のコンセンサスアルゴリズムやパラメータを持つことができます。サイドチェーンは、イーサリアムメインネットとの相互運用性を持ちながら、より柔軟なカスタマイズを可能にします。代表的なサイドチェーンには、Polygon(旧Matic Network)などがあります。
Polygon:イーサリアムとの互換性を持ちながら、より高速かつ低コストな取引を実現するサイドチェーンです。Polygonは、PoS(プルーフ・オブ・ステーク)コンセンサスアルゴリズムを採用しており、エネルギー効率が高く、スケーラビリティに優れています。Polygonは、DeFiやNFTといった様々なアプリケーションの基盤として利用されています。
3. イーサリアムレイヤーの進化と相互運用性
イーサリアムレイヤーは、現在も活発に開発が進められており、様々な新しい技術が登場しています。これらのレイヤーは、それぞれ異なる特徴や利点を持っており、特定のアプリケーションやユースケースに適しています。そのため、複数のレイヤーを組み合わせたり、相互運用性を高めたりすることで、より柔軟で効率的なシステムを構築することが重要になります。
例えば、Optimistic RollupとZK-Rollupを組み合わせることで、それぞれの利点を活かし、より高速かつ低コストな取引を実現することができます。また、Polygonのようなサイドチェーンとレイヤー2ソリューションを連携させることで、イーサリアムエコシステムの拡張を促進することができます。
4. 未来の取引におけるイーサリアムレイヤーの役割
イーサリアムレイヤーは、未来の取引に大きな変化をもたらす可能性があります。高速化と低コスト化により、DeFi、NFT、ゲーム、サプライチェーン管理など、様々な分野で新たなアプリケーションやサービスが登場することが期待されます。
4.1. DeFiの普及
DeFiは、従来の金融システムを代替する可能性を秘めた革新的な技術です。しかし、イーサリアムのスケーラビリティ問題は、DeFiの普及を阻む大きな要因となってきました。イーサリアムレイヤーの導入により、DeFiの取引コストが削減され、取引速度が向上することで、より多くのユーザーがDeFiを利用できるようになるでしょう。これにより、DeFiエコシステムはさらに拡大し、金融システムの民主化を促進することが期待されます。
4.2. NFTの活用拡大
NFTは、デジタル資産の所有権を証明するための技術であり、アート、音楽、ゲームなど、様々な分野で活用されています。しかし、NFTの取引には高額なガス代がかかることがあり、小規模な取引には適していませんでした。イーサリアムレイヤーの導入により、NFTの取引コストが削減され、取引速度が向上することで、より多くのユーザーがNFTを取引できるようになるでしょう。これにより、NFTの活用範囲はさらに拡大し、新たなビジネスモデルやクリエイティブな表現が生まれることが期待されます。
4.3. ゲームの進化
ブロックチェーンゲームは、プレイヤーがゲーム内で獲得したアイテムやキャラクターを所有し、自由に取引できるという特徴を持っています。しかし、ブロックチェーンゲームの取引には高額なガス代がかかることがあり、ゲーム体験を損なう可能性がありました。イーサリアムレイヤーの導入により、ブロックチェーンゲームの取引コストが削減され、取引速度が向上することで、よりスムーズで楽しいゲーム体験を提供できるようになるでしょう。これにより、ブロックチェーンゲームはさらに進化し、新たなエンターテイメントの形を創造することが期待されます。
4.4. サプライチェーン管理の効率化
ブロックチェーン技術は、サプライチェーン管理の透明性と効率性を向上させるために活用されています。しかし、サプライチェーン管理における取引量は膨大であり、イーサリアムのスケーラビリティ問題は、サプライチェーン管理システムの導入を阻む要因となっていました。イーサリアムレイヤーの導入により、サプライチェーン管理システムの取引コストが削減され、取引速度が向上することで、より効率的なサプライチェーン管理を実現できるようになるでしょう。これにより、サプライチェーンの透明性が向上し、偽造品の流通を防止し、消費者の信頼を高めることが期待されます。
5. まとめ
イーサリアムレイヤーは、イーサリアムのスケーラビリティ問題を解決し、未来の取引に大きな変化をもたらす可能性を秘めた重要な技術です。レイヤー2ソリューションやサイドチェーンは、それぞれ異なる特徴や利点を持っており、特定のアプリケーションやユースケースに適しています。これらのレイヤーを組み合わせたり、相互運用性を高めたりすることで、より柔軟で効率的なシステムを構築することが重要になります。イーサリアムレイヤーの進化は、DeFi、NFT、ゲーム、サプライチェーン管理など、様々な分野で新たなアプリケーションやサービスが登場することを期待させます。今後もイーサリアムレイヤーの開発動向に注目し、その可能性を最大限に引き出すことが重要です。